What is Carpet Steam Cleaning?

Carpet steam cleaning uses evaporated water to clean the carpet’s surface. The water is first heated to a specified temperature. It is then administered using a machine that resembles a vacuum cleaner. When steam meets fiber, it helps to break up dirt and clean effectively. Then, it collects dirty things like dry steam, dirt, and other toxic substances.

 

Carpet cleaners use a machine for steam cleaning wherein they would push the machine head to retrieve dirt from the carpet. They would do the push and pull action repeatedly and slowly to get rid of the dirt.

 

However, mold, mildew, and foul odors result when too much water is left behind. Thus, steam cleaning is best to do when the weather is warm enough to allow you to open the windows and speed up the drying process. If the weather isn’t cooperating and you can’t open the windows, you can use fans to dry your carpets and furniture before mildew takes hold.

 

Pros of Carpet Steam Cleaning

Carpet steam cleaning has been around for years for many good reasons. The increasing number of homeowners would say that it is the best cleaning method for their carpets. Plus, it doesn’t use harsh chemicals to remove the dirt. So, here are some more pros of carpet steam cleaning.

PRO: Safe and Effective Carpet Cleaning Solution

The effectiveness of steam cleaning is due to its high temperature. It makes it easier for the cleaner to clean the surface thoroughly. When a steam mop with very high-temperature steam is brought in, it helps to kill small insects that aren’t visible to the naked eye.

PRO: Excellent Stain and Dirt Removal

Excessive steaming weakens the connections that hold dirt and stains in place. So, it becomes a lot easier to get rid of those unpleasant particles. Cleaning carpets with steam is more effective because the vapor penetrates the depths. It is also excellent in cleaning the deeper layers of the carpet.

PRO: Effective in Bacteria and Mites Removal

Bacteria, mold, fungus, and dust mites can all grow depending on humidity, temperature, and the care you provide your carpet. It can be difficult to entirely remove them, primarily if you use traditional cleaning methods like vacuuming. Steam cleaning offers enough heat in the vapor to eliminate those undesirable intruders.

 

However, it is crucial that there’s enough airflow inside your home or the weather is good outside to dry the carpet. Otherwise, molds can be present in wet carpets.

PRO: Children and Pet Friendly

Chemicals are not suitable for adults; how much more for children and pets who have a more sensitive sense of smell?

 

If you use a steam cleaner, there’s no need to get concerned about using chemicals. It doesn’t even need any harsh synthetics to be effective. The steam itself already acts as a sanitizer for your flooring. It makes a steam cleaner an excellent choice for individuals who want to keep their children and pets safe.

PRO: Zero Pollutants Left

Steam cleaning does not cause harm. Unlike carpet washes, steam cleaning does not affect your flooring or directly the air because they do not require the use of chemicals. It can sterilize any pollutants present in your flooring and living space.

PRO: Longer Carpet Life Expectancy

You should clean your carpet before it becomes too dense or full of dirt. Otherwise, it may reduce the carpet’s life expectancy. The longer you wait to remove the dirt on your market, the harder and more expensive it becomes to maintain it. So, consider steam cleaning as a cost-effective solution to extend the life of your carpet.

PRO: Carpet Beauty Restoration

When it comes to removing debris, steam cleaning is effective. Because steam cleaning is so powerful and safe to use, it can also improve the appearance of your carpets. Using a combination of hot water, steam, and specific cleaning solutions, you can have great-looking carpets for years to come. Thus, your carpets and rugs will maintain their appearance over time.

 

Cons of Carpet Steam Cleaning

Just like many things, carpet steam cleaning also has some pitfalls. These are some cons that you have to consider before using this method. You need to weigh if a cleaning method would affect the overall quality of your carpet.

CON: Longer Drying Times

With steam cleaning, you’ll have to wait a while before you can use your carpet again. It takes a longer time for the steam and water to cure completely. It may be inconvenient in high-traffic areas, such as offices or commercial centers. However, after steam cleaning, you won’t have to clean it as frequently. It cleans the carpet thoroughly and is an excellent way to disinfect it.

CON: More Expensive

Steam cleaning can be more expensive than traditional vacuuming since it provides better benefits in the long run. But the expense that you’ll have to pay is worth it, knowing that it can clean and save your favorite carpet.

CON: May Become Excessively Hot

Steam cleaning vapor reaches extremely high temperatures. Whether you’re using a steam cleaner or hiring a professional carpet cleaning service, always be cautious and observant of the entire process.
